They saw that they could not choose a candidate - Erdogan

They saw that they could not choose a candidate from the table, this time they started slandering our candidacy.

Axar.az reports that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dogan said this while speaking about the elections.

"However, we have been saying for months that "politics is a husband's field, we are the candidates, put whoever you want in front of us", we said "make it clear so that we can compete in front of the nation". Those who failed to nominate a candidate in one year have now resorted to another way to cover up their lameness. I have been the president of Turkiye for 4.5 years. There are years before that. Where was your mind? Why didn't you say these things until now? The constitutional change adopted in 2017 with the appreciation of our nation is so clear that it does not allow the slightest hesitation or discussion," Erdogan said.
